"King Pins" is a real-time strategy game with quick, small-scale battles between humans, goblins, elves, and the undead. Protect your king, collect resources, and expand your territory to win. The game features a 1-hour campaign, local multiplayer for up to 4 players, and customizable AI difficulty. With randomized maps and unique abilities for each civilization, every battle offers new possibilities. Sokpop releases a new game every two weeks, available for $3/month subscribers.

story
20 mentions Positive Neutral NegativeThe game's story is minimal, lacking depth and character development, consisting mainly of straightforward battles that do not evolve significantly. Players find the story mode to be short and easy, typically completing it in under two hours, which may leave them seeking more engaging content in multiplayer modes. Despite its simplicity and brevity, the low price point of $3 makes it somewhat justifiable for casual play.
